0 GerryC Posted July 29, 2014 Share Posted July 29, 2014 If they are painted and clearcoated, treat them as you would your car's finish. If you are running low-dust pads (ceramic, for example) then 9 times out of 10 simple car shampoo and water will be enough to clean them. Then follow up with sealant like Michael suggested. I would opt for QS though, since that wheel design is pretty intricate, and trying to get an even coat with LPS would time consuming.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
